Knee Bands or Straps are devices that focus compression on the patellar tendon to help decrease the stress at the tibial tubercle. This stress is the cause of many orthopedic conditions including Patella Tendonitis (jumper's knee/runner's knee) and Osgood Schlatter's disease. Most knee bands are a one size fits most.
Under repeated stress with certain sports, an overuse of the patella tendon can occur, referred to as Patella Tendonitis. This can often lead to inflammation and even a partial tearing of the tendon. Injury to this area often affects athletes involved in jumping or throwing sports.
